1. Loan Options and Strategies to Manage Student Debt

Federal Student Loans

Federal student loans are typically the first choice for many students due to their favorable interest rates, flexible repayment options, and borrower protections. For undergraduate students in Boise State University’s Materials Engineering program, federal Direct Subsidized and Unsubsidized Loans are available.

  • Direct Subsidized Loans: These are need-based loans where the government pays interest while you are enrolled at least half-time, during grace periods, and deferment periods.
  • Direct Unsubsidized Loans: These are available regardless of financial need. Interest accrues from disbursement and can be paid during school or capitalized into the loan amount.

Private Student Loans

Private loans may be considered if federal aid does not cover the full cost of attendance. These loans are offered by banks and credit institutions and often have higher interest rates and fewer borrower protections. It is advisable to exhaust federal options before turning to private loans.

Strategies to Manage Student Debt

  • Create a Budget: Understand your total costs, including tuition, living expenses, books, and personal costs. Budgeting helps avoid unnecessary borrowing.
  • Apply for Scholarships and Grants: Seek institutional, state, and private scholarships to reduce reliance on loans.
  • Borrow Responsibly: Borrow only what is necessary. Use federal loans with flexible repayment options first.
  • Understand Repayment Options: Familiarize yourself with income-driven repayment plans, forbearance, and deferment options to manage debt post-graduation effectively.
  • Plan for Loan Repayment: Develop a post-graduation financial plan to ensure timely repayment without undue hardship.

2. Program Overview and What Students Will Study

Program Description

Boise State University’s Materials Engineering program prepares students to innovate and improve materials used across industries such as aerospace, automotive, electronics, and healthcare. The program combines fundamental engineering principles with specialized coursework focused on the properties, processing, and applications of various materials.

Curriculum Highlights

  • Fundamental Courses: Physics, Chemistry, Mathematics, and Basic Engineering Principles.
  • Core Materials Courses: Material Science, Thermodynamics, Mechanical Behavior of Materials, and Materials Processing.
  • Specialized Topics: Nanomaterials, Biomaterials, Polymers, Ceramics, and Metals.
  • Laboratory and Hands-On Experience: Extensive lab work, projects, and internships foster practical skills.
  • Capstone Project: Integrative project addressing real-world materials engineering challenges.

Learning Outcomes

Students will gain expertise in analyzing material properties, designing new materials, and understanding manufacturing processes. Critical thinking, problem-solving, and research skills are emphasized, preparing graduates for diverse engineering roles.

3. Career Opportunities and Job Prospects

Potential Career Paths

  • Materials Engineer in manufacturing, aerospace, automotive, and electronics sectors.
  • Research and Development Scientist in materials innovation.
  • Quality Control and Testing Engineer ensuring product standards.
  • Process Engineer optimizing manufacturing processes.
  • Product Development Specialist designing new materials and components.
  • Technical Consultant providing expertise on materials selection and sustainability.

Job Outlook and Salary Expectations

According to the U.S. Bureau of Labor Statistics, employment of materials engineers is projected to grow steadily, with median annual wages around $98,000 as of recent data. The demand is driven by advancements in technology, sustainability initiatives, and the need for innovative materials solutions across industries.

5. Financial Information (Tuition, Debt, ROI)

Tuition Costs

The in-state tuition at Boise State University for undergraduate students pursuing Materials Engineering is $8,782 per year, making it an affordable option compared to out-of-state tuition of $26,976. Financial aid packages and scholarships can further reduce the effective cost.

Estimating Student Debt

Given the median student debt is not specified for this program, students should plan conservatively. If students borrow the maximum federal loans ($5,500-$7,500 annually for undergraduates), total debt at graduation might range from approximately $22,000 to $30,000, depending on additional private loans and accumulated interest.

Return on Investment (ROI)

The ROI of a Materials Engineering degree from Boise State University is promising, considering the median salary prospects and growing industry demand. Students should weigh tuition costs against expected earnings and employment opportunities post-graduation.
